Men and women playing pool in a billiards room, 19th century

Fashionable men and women playing pool in a billiards room in the 19th century. Handcoloured lithograph after Jean-Henri Marlet from Henry Rene Allemagnes Sports and Games of Skill (Sports et Jeux d Adresse), Librairie Hachette, Paris, 1903.
